ISDS and the Costs for states

Multi-media by

Joseph Purugganan

ISDS is a mechanism engraved in (bilateral) investment treaties or an investment chapter of trade agreements which allows multinational corporations to sue governments in ad hoc tribunals. It is an extrajudicial system with special privileges and rights just for one class: Foreign investors, giving them more power relatively to citizens and governments.
